Koja je razlika između okidača i postupka?
Koja je razlika između okidača i postupka?

Video: Koja je razlika između okidača i postupka?

Video: Koja je razlika između okidača i postupka?
Video: Zubne krunice - Razlika između Metal keramičkih zubnih krunica i Cirkon keramičkih zubnih krunica 2024, Studeni
Anonim

Okidač i postupak oba izvršavaju određeni zadatak pri svom izvršenju. Ono temeljno razlika između Triggera i Procedure je li to Okidač izvršava se automatski pri pojavljivanju događaja dok, Postupak se izvršava kada se eksplicitno pozove.

Također se pita, koji je bolji okidač ili pohranjena procedura?

Možemo izvršiti a pohranjena procedura kad god želimo uz pomoć naredbe exec, ali a okidač može se izvršiti samo kad god se događaj (umetanje, brisanje i ažuriranje) aktivira na tablici na kojoj je okidač je definirano. Pohranjena procedura može uzeti ulazne parametre, ali ne možemo proslijediti parametre kao ulaz u a okidač.

Slično tome, što je funkcija procedure i okidač? Postupci ne vraća nikakve vrijednosti, samo dohvati parametre i učini nešto s njima, funkcije čini isto od strane njih također vam mogu vratiti vrijednost na temelju njihovog rada. Okidači su vrsta rukovatelja događajima koji reagiraju na bilo koju radnju koju želite i započnete postupak kada se ova radnja dogodi.

Slično, postavlja se pitanje, što je postupak okidača?

(n.) U DBMS-u, a okidač je SQL postupak koji pokreće radnju (tj. pokreće radnju) kada se dogodi događaj (INSERT, DELETE ili UPDATE). Od okidači specijalizirani su događajima postupci , oni su pohranjeni u DBMS i njima upravlja.

Koje su različite vrste okidača?

Vrste okidača . U SQL Serveru možemo stvoriti četiri vrste okidača Jezik definicije podataka (DDL) okidači , Jezik za upravljanje podacima (DML) okidači , CLR okidači , i Logon okidači.

Preporučeni: